NJ Juvenile Arrested in Connection with Fatal Shooting

Middlesex County

By: Najla Alexander

Authorities in Middlesex County announced that a 17-year-old and 16-year-old male have been charged with acts of juvenile delinquency for offenses which, if committed by an adult, would constitute Murder, Unlawful Possession of a Weapon, Possession of a Weapon for an Unlawful Purpose, and Conspiracy.

Middlesex County Prosecutor Yolanda Ciccone stated that on March 31, at approximately 6:34 p.m., authorities were notified regarding a report of a shooting in the area of Lee Avenue and Rutgers Street.

The victim was transported to Robert Wood Hospital for treatment by people that were involved in the incident, MCPO officials say. 

According to Middlesex County officials, upon their arrival, officers located the victim, a 16-year-old male of New Brunswick, who sustained gunshot wounds and succumbed to his injuries.

The victim was pronounced deceased at the hospital, MCPO authorities said. 

Middlesex County officials stated that an investigation led by Detective Brandt Gregus of the New Brunswick Police Department and Detective Javier Morillo of the Middlesex County Prosecutor’s Office determined that a 17-year-old male from New Brunswick and a 16-year-old male from New Brunswick were the perpetrators.

The 17-year-old male was taken into custody and arrested on April 3, New Brunswick Police said.

Middlesex County officials said the 17-year-old juvenile is currently being housed at the Middlesex County Juvenile Detention Center, awaiting a preliminary hearing before a Family Court Judge.
